Fletchers Solicitors Ltd have a fantastic opportunity to join our growing Serious Injury Law Team.

Purpose Of Role

To assist Serious Injury Team with all aspects of their cases and to ensure that matters are progressed in a timely and efficient manner, adhering to company policies, maintaining excellent standards of client care and contributing to the success of the team. The successful candidate will be working on a diverse caseload of multi-track cases ranging from RTA to EL, PL & OL matters.

Main Responsibilities For The Role

  • Progress files in line with KPI targets
  • Assist fee earning teams with their cases to ensure matters are progressed in a timely and efficient manner
  • Liaising with clients, experts, barristers, third party solicitors/insurers, police and any other relevant parties as directed
  • Dealing with all aspects of pre and post issue procedures in a timely manner as directed
  • Drafting witness statements and other documents as directed
  • Preparing accurate and detailed file notes
  • Helping to maintain case plans and case summaries and taking a proactive approach
  • Research points of law in respect of liability and quantum
  • Gathering evidence and chasing parties
  • Attendance when necessary to take notes at client meetings, Court, Joint Settlement Meetings, Case Management Conferences and Conferences with or without Counsel
  • Ensuring that an excellent level of client care is maintained
  • Reviewing and analysing records and reports and providing accurate and well formatted file notes to assist lead lawyers
  • Completing customer loss review forms
  • Accurate time recording
